Organic Reach vs. Paid Social Campaigns
Organic social media means posting content without paying for promotion. Paid social campaigns involve running targeted ads to specific audiences. Both strategies work well for CPA firms, and combining them produces the strongest results.
Moreover, paid campaigns allow you to target by location, job title, industry, and even income level. For a Williams Centre accounting firm, that precision means your ads reach local business owners and decision-makers — not random users across the country.

LinkedIn for Professional Credibility
LinkedIn is the most powerful platform for CPA firms targeting business clients. Publishing articles about tax strategies, regulatory updates, or financial planning positions your team as subject-matter experts. As a result, business owners in Tucson and the surrounding area come to associate your firm with reliable, up-to-date financial guidance.
Additionally, LinkedIn’s targeting tools allow you to reach CFOs, small business owners, and corporate decision-makers in Williams Centre directly. That specificity makes every advertising dollar go further.
Facebook for Local Community Engagement
Facebook remains one of the most widely used platforms among small business owners. For a CPA firm, it is a great place to share tax deadline reminders, answer common questions, and run local awareness campaigns. Meanwhile, Facebook’s detailed audience targeting lets you focus your budget exclusively on users in the Williams Centre, Tucson, Arizona area.
Furthermore, Facebook reviews build social proof. Encouraging satisfied clients to leave a review boosts your firm’s credibility with every new visitor who lands on your page.
Instagram for Humanizing Your Brand
Instagram might seem like an unusual choice for an accounting firm, but it works well for showing the human side of your practice. Team spotlights, behind-the-scenes content, and community involvement posts help potential clients see the people behind the numbers. Because of this, your firm feels approachable and relatable — two qualities clients value when choosing a long-term financial partner.

What to Post: Content Ideas for CPA Firms on Social Media
One of the most common questions CPA firms ask is: what should we actually post? The answer depends on your ideal client and the platforms you use, but several content types consistently perform well for accounting firms.
– Tax tips and deadline reminders relevant to business owners in Williams Centre and Tucson
– Educational posts explaining changes to tax law or IRS guidelines in plain language
– Team introductions and firm culture highlights to humanize your brand
– Client success stories (with permission) that demonstrate real results
– Answers to frequently asked accounting questions your prospects are already searching for
Moreover, video content performs especially well on both LinkedIn and Facebook. Short, informative videos explaining complex accounting topics in simple terms can dramatically expand your organic reach without a large production budget.

Which social media platform is best for accounting firms?
LinkedIn is generally the strongest platform for CPA firms targeting business clients and decision-makers. Facebook works well for reaching small business owners and individuals. The best strategy uses both platforms together with coordinated messaging.
How often should a CPA firm post on social media?
Most experts recommend posting three to five times per week on LinkedIn and Facebook. Consistency matters more than volume. A steady, reliable posting schedule builds audience trust and keeps your firm top of mind throughout the year, especially during tax season.

How long does it take to see results from social media marketing?
Paid social campaigns can generate leads within the first few weeks of launch. Organic social media typically takes three to six months of consistent activity before producing significant results. Combining both paid and organic strategies accelerates the timeline and delivers stronger long-term ROI.
